Making Profits from Fluctuations: A Guide to Day Trading

Day trading, is a financial strategy that promises huge returns if done correctly. It pertains to buying and selling a security within a one trading day. The principal objective of a day trader is to secure small and continuous revenues, which aggregate to significant amounts over time.

The appeal of day trading lies in its possible for sizable profit. However, this approach requires understanding, concentration, and commitment. It's crucial to learn the rudiments and develop effective trading strategies before you start.

Day trading is not gambling. Adept traders analyze market trends and make educated investment decisions. They utilize various analytical tools and software to forecast price movements and recognize potential trade opportunities. Therefore, day trading is more about skill and strategy than luck.
